I live in Port Saint Lucie . Which is 90 miles south of Orlando. We live on the east side . We decided to put our shutters on around 4 PM when we heard that the hurricane was already a 4 ,at 145 mile winds. Went to Walmart and picked up a few things. It was chaos in there.My yorkie Cookie was with me the whole day ,in and out of my carrier purse. Just bought it for him and I love it!
Well I'm glad to say that we didnt even hear or feel any winds or heavy rain here. So everything is calm and well. I feel really bad for those who live on the south west part of Florida . They really got pounded and hundreds of thousands of homes are without power and wont have power for a few weeks . So far 2 people are confirmed dead.One person decided that with 70 MPH gusts of wind it was the perfect time to try and leave! Well that car flew off the ground and the man died. Also a hurricane shelter with approx. 1,000 people in it collapsed. The roof caved in and so far I havent heard of any injuries
